Gallitzinberg is one of the most sought-after residential areas in western Vienna. Here not only does the Vienna Woods begin – here begins a way of life. The property at Gallitzinberg 89 is situated in an exceptionally green environment among villas, gardens, and expansive forest landscapes, offering a rare combination of nature, tranquility, and urban quality of life.



Particularly impressive are the nearby Steinhofgründe, one of Vienna’s most beautiful recreational areas. Spanning around 43 hectares, it features vast meadows, natural forest areas, hiking trails, and magnificent viewpoints with unobstructed views over the city. The landmark of the area is the Art Nouveau church designed by Otto Wagner, with its widely visible golden dome, one of the most significant buildings of Vienna’s Art Nouveau style. High-profile concerts and cultural events are regularly held here. Especially appealing is the fact that the property itself offers a view of the distinctive golden dome – an extraordinary detail that makes the proximity to this unique cultural monument a daily experience.



For families, the surroundings are a true paradise. The famous sleigh hill at Steinhofgründe becomes a popular meeting place for children and parents in winter. Due to the elevated location at the edge of the Vienna Woods, a special microclimate prevails here. While inner districts of Vienna often experience thawing, snow often remains on the heights around Gallitzinberg. This region is thus one of the few residential areas in Vienna where children can regularly experience winter right outside their door.



Nature lovers appreciate the extraordinary biodiversity of the Vienna Woods. The adjacent forest areas are part of the Vienna Woods Biosphere Reserve and rank among Austria’s most ecologically valuable natural spaces. The region is considered one of the largest contiguous woodpecker habitats in Central Europe and provides a valuable habitat for numerous rare bird species, wildlife, and protected plants. The excellent air quality, extensive forest areas, and pleasantly cool climate make the area especially desirable during the summer months.



Sports enthusiasts have an almost limitless range of leisure activities right at their doorstep. Numerous running and trail running routes lead through the Steinhofgründe and further into the Vienna Woods. Mountain bikers find a well-developed network of forest paths and varied routes, ranging from relaxed family outings to challenging tours. Nature becomes a daily space for movement here.



Just a few minutes away rises the famous Jubiläumswarte, one of the most beautiful landmarks of western Vienna. From its observation platform, there is a spectacular panoramic view over Vienna, the Danube Valley, and the gentle hills of the Vienna Woods. Equally idyllic is the nearby Hanslteich, nestled in the Vienna Woods. The romantic natural pond with its traditional restaurant is one of the most popular excursion destinations in the area, inviting visitors for walks, breakfasts, or relaxed evenings in the green.



Families also benefit from an exceptionally diverse sports and leisure offering. The Marswiese sports center is one of Vienna’s most popular recreational facilities, featuring tennis courts, football fields, riding opportunities, and numerous programs for children and youth. This is complemented by the renowned Colony Club Vienna in the neighboring 14th district, one of the city’s most respected tennis and sports clubs for decades. The nearby ASKÖ Basketball Club also offers optimal training and development opportunities for children and teenagers.

Public Transport & Traffic Situation



The location at Gallitzinberg combines living close to nature with excellent accessibility. Bus lines 46A and 46B provide quick connections to the Ottakring U3 and S-Bahn stations as well as to Vienna’s city center. By car, the city center, Höhenstraße, and the main traffic routes of western Vienna are reachable in a short time.



Thus, the location unites the tranquility of the Vienna Woods with the infrastructure and mobility of a modern metropolis.

Property Details



The property is approximately 17 m wide and currently about 82 m deep. The front portion for sale covers about 50 m depth and is optimally oriented to the south-southwest. The view over Vienna extends towards the east.



Note on the Purchase Model



The property will be divided into two parts or purchase steps as part of the sale.



In the first step, you acquire the street-side part of the property with ideal conditions for constructing a new building. The rear part with the existing summer house remains temporarily owned and used by the current owner. This use is regulated by a servitude agreement for a clearly defined period.



At a contractually agreed later date, the rear part including the summer house will also be purchased. The purchase price for this is EUR 1,080,000. The exact contractual arrangement (period, servitude, and purchase process) can be agreed upon together.



For new construction: The buildable area for new construction is about 230 m². Building regulations can be found in the Vienna Building Code and the enclosed zoning plan.



The property is not yet fully developed. Currently, there are two houses on the site: an old single-family house and a romantic garden house. The single-family house was inhabited until recently and is fully functional. It has an area of about 100 m² and can be moved into immediately; the standard corresponds to the 1950 construction year. The romantic garden house in the rear part of the property is about 75 m² and is intended more as a summer house, although year-round use is possible. It impresses with its romantic, lovingly designed interior and exterior areas, as well as sun and shade spots in the well-maintained garden and terraces.



There are some trees and shrubs on the property. Only one or two trees are large enough to fall under the tree protection law. It should be checked which trees are intentionally kept as shade providers and whether any trees have already exceeded their age limit. Corresponding replacement plantings or compensation payments may apply.



The property itself is fully connected; gas, electricity, and sewer are available, and district heating is within reach.



Deep drilling for geothermal energy has not been checked but is conceivable.



Air heat pumps and photovoltaic systems are possible on the property.



Graphics showing the terrain profile are included. The slope is slight.
